Mutoh owners - does the head carriage look like this?

I have been having a problem w hairline streaks (for lack of a better word) that randomly appear.
Have tried sooo many things and cleaned everything like crazy.
So I have recently noticed this (attached). Is the left side of the head supposed to have the sponge-looking thing that is on the right side of the head?
I am at my wits end - not to mention the time and $ waisted in ink and media...

Most of the printers I have seen in the field have lost those "sponges". Unless you have collected fibers in that area between the bumper and the head I doubt that is causing the problems. Post a picture of the problem.
